Subject: [PATCH 6/6] iio: dac: ad5791: Use devm_iio_device_register

From: Axel Haslam <ahaslam@baylibre.com>

Use devm_iio_device_register to automatically free the iio device.
since this is the last remaining resource that was not automatically
freed, we can drop the ".remove" callback.

Suggested-by: David Lechner <dlechner@baylibre.com>
Signed-off-by: Axel Haslam <ahaslam@baylibre.com>
---
 drivers/iio/dac/ad5791.c | 15 +--------------
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 14 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/iio/dac/ad5791.c b/drivers/iio/dac/ad5791.c
index cf3d41a10c20..21332c9aca5d 100644
--- a/drivers/iio/dac/ad5791.c
+++ b/drivers/iio/dac/ad5791.c
@@ -405,24 +405,12 @@ static int ad5791_probe(struct spi_device *spi)
 	if (ret)
 		return dev_err_probe(&spi->dev, ret, "fail to write ctrl register\n");
 
-	spi_set_drvdata(spi, indio_dev);
 	indio_dev->info = &ad5791_info;
 	indio_dev->modes = INDIO_DIRECT_MODE;
 	indio_dev->channels = &st->chip_info->channel;
 	indio_dev->num_channels = 1;
 	indio_dev->name = st->chip_info->name;
-	ret = iio_device_register(indio_dev);
-	if (ret)
-		return dev_err_probe(&spi->dev, ret, "unable to register iio device\n");
-
-	return 0;
-}
-
-static void ad5791_remove(struct spi_device *spi)
-{
-	struct iio_dev *indio_dev = spi_get_drvdata(spi);
-
-	iio_device_unregister(indio_dev);
+	return devm_iio_device_register(&spi->dev, indio_dev);
 }
 
 static const struct of_device_id ad5791_of_match[] = {
@@ -451,7 +439,6 @@ static struct spi_driver ad5791_driver = {
 		   .of_match_table = ad5791_of_match,
 		   },
 	.probe = ad5791_probe,
-	.remove = ad5791_remove,
 	.id_table = ad5791_id,
 };
 module_spi_driver(ad5791_driver);
